Types of Treadmills

When thinking about a treadmill for home use, it is crucial to understand the various types available on the market. The following table summarizes the most typical types of home treadmills:

Type of Treadmill Features Perfect For
Manual Treadmills No motors, user-powered Budget-conscious users
Motorized Treadmills Consists of a motor for speed and incline settings Flexible exercises
Folding Treadmills Can be folded for simple storage Restricted area
Desk Treadmills Permits walking while working Multi-taskers
Smart Treadmills Equipped with interactive functions and connectivity Tech-savvy users

Choosing the Right Treadmill

Choosing the very best treadmill for home use includes a mix of individual needs, budget, and fitness goals. Here are some factors to consider:

  1. Budget: Determine just how much you are willing to invest. Treadmills can vary from a couple of hundred to numerous thousand dollars.

  2. Area: Consider the area offered in your house. If area is limited, select a folding Treadmill Near Me.

  3. Use Frequency: Assess how often you plan to use the treadmill. If it will be a main piece of your exercise routine, investing in a high-quality motorized or clever treadmill might be advantageous.

  4. Features: Look for functions that enhance your workout experience, such as incline settings, built-in speakers, heart rate displays, and compatibility with physical fitness apps.

  5. Weight Capacity: Ensure the treadmill can support your weight which of any other prospective users.

  6. Service warranty and Support: An excellent service warranty and client support can be vital if you experience concerns or need upkeep.

The Benefits of Using an At Home Treadmill

  • Convenience: With a treadmill at home, users can exercise anytime without needing to travel to a gym.

  • Weather condition Independence: No need to stress over rain, snow, or severe temperatures; the treadmill enables for a constant exercise environment.

  • Time Efficiency: Save time by eliminating travel to a gym, making it easier to fit an exercise into a hectic schedule.

  • Customization: Users can tailor workouts to their specific requirements, adjusting speed, slope, and period.

  • Personal privacy: Exercising at home can supply a comfy environment for those who might feel uneasy in a gym setting.

Reliable Treadmill Workouts

To optimize the benefits of an at-home treadmill, consider integrating a range of workouts into your regimen. Below is a list of popular treadmill exercises that accommodate different fitness levels:

  • Walking: A low-impact choice appropriate for beginners or those recovering from injuries.
  • Jogging: Involves maintaining a consistent, moderate rate; suitable for cardiovascular health.
  • Period Training: Alternating in between high-intensity sprints and lower-intensity healing durations to increase endurance and burn calories.
  • Hill Workouts: Utilizing the slope feature to replicate running uphill can assist enhance leg muscles.
  • Walking or Running Backwards: Engages different muscle groups and boosts balance and coordination.

Keeping Your At Home Treadmill

Correct maintenance is essential for making sure the durability and performance of a treadmill. Here are some essential pointers for keeping your devices in leading shape:

  1. Regular Cleaning: Wipe down the treadmill after each use to get rid of sweat and dirt. Use a soft, damp fabric and moderate cleaning agent.

  2. Lubrication: Check the producer’s standards concerning lubrication of the treadmill belt. Regularly oil the belt to prevent wear and tear.

  3. Check the Tension: Ensure the belt is appropriately tensioned; a loose belt can slip or misalign.

  4. Check Components: Regularly check for any loose screws or worn elements. Address any issues quickly to avoid further damage.

  5. Software Updates: For wise treadmills, ensure that the software application is upgraded to maximize features and enhance performance.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q1: Can I use a manual treadmill for heavy exercises?

A1: Manual treadmills are usually designed for lighter, more casual exercises and may not endure extreme or frequent use like motorized treadmills do.

Q2: How much area do I require for a treadmill?

A2: Ideally, you must assign an area of at least 6 feet long by 3 feet broad for a treadmill, allowing adequate space to move safely.

Q3: Is walking on a treadmill as efficient as running?

A3: Walking on a treadmill can still use significant cardiovascular advantages and may be more effective for those with joint issues or novices. Nevertheless, running normally burns more calories in a much shorter quantity of time.

Q4: How typically should I service my treadmill?

A4: Routine cleansing and maintenance must be done every few months, while professional servicing may be needed yearly, depending on use.

Q5: Can I do strength training workouts on a treadmill?

A5: While treadmills are mostly created for cardiovascular workouts, users can include body-weight exercises, such as lunges or planks, before or after their treadmill sessions for a total exercise.
